    According to Joe Freeman's article, Roy told trainer Jay Jensen that he doesn't want his minutes monitored anymore. So that may explain why Nate played Brandon 40 minutes tonight against the Suns.


    From the interview, Roy sounds like he's going to be more aggresive from here on out and less cautious. I don't know if that's a good or bad thing for him and I don't know if it's a good or bad thing for the team. If he could play every game as well as tonight's game, then I guess it's a good thing.

    It'll be interesting to see how Roy plays the next game with this new attitude.
